Question1

The driver of an 1800{rm kg} car travelling on a horizontal road at 114{rm km}/ {rm h} suddenly applies the brakes. Because of a slippery pavement, the friction of the road on the tires of the car, which is what slows down car, is 23.0 percent of the weight of the car.

What is acceleration of the car?

How various meters does it travel before stopping under these conditions?

 

Question2

A car travels due east with a speed of 49.0 km/h. Raindrops are falling at a constant speed vertically with respect to Earth. The traces of the rain on the side windows of a car make an angle of 53.0° with vertical. Find out the velocity of the rain with respect to the reference frames.
